Mrs. Samuel T. Barnes ages about 40 years, sister of Daniel R.Brothers
of Greens St., and of Wesley J. Brothers, of Harmar St., died at her home in Shawnee on Thursday, according to word recieved by relatives. Death was due to goitre. The body will be broght to Marietta on Sunday and will be taken immediately on arrival to Oak Grove (Cemetery) where commit-ment services will be held at 1 O"clock.
Mrs.Barnes is a former resident of this city and was before her marriage Miss Ella Brothers. She left Marietta about 12 years ago to make her home in Shawnee. Her husband and several brothers survive, Mrs.Lee Murphy, of Front Street, is a sister-in-law of the deceased.
Burial: 9 Aug 1925, Oak Grove Cemetery, Marietta, Washington,OH
